Collette Launches Small Group Explorations Tours Training Module

by Sarah Milner  May 19, 2026
Collette Explorations Italy small group tour

Photo: Collette

Collette has updated its travel advisor training program, Collette University 201, with a new module focused on Small Group Explorations.

Explorations is Collette’s award-winning line of small group tours, which was first introduced in 2008. The departures are capped at 24 guests maximum, and were designed specifically with small groups in mind. On these premium tours, travelers can look forward to immersive, authentic experiences that would not be possible with larger groups.

The updated training was created to provide travel advisors with the tools and knowledge necessary to match clients with Collette’s small group tour line. The module offers an in-depth look at this travel style. Once completed, advisors may download a “takeaway sheet.”

The Explorations training module is now available on Collette University, which can be accessed via the travel advisor portal.

“This expanded learning opportunity is really about giving advisors the context and confidence to recommend Explorations to the travelers who are the best fit,” said Jaclyn Leibl‑Cote, president and CEO of Collette. “When you understand the traveler’s mindset and what experience may fit them best, it leads to happier clients and stronger repeat business.”
